1. Architectural Versatility

Unlike many manufacturers that offer a “one-size-fits-all” aesthetic, Reynaers systems like the MasterLine 8 come in multiple design variants, Functional, Renaissance, Deco, and Block. This allows us to match the glazing perfectly to your home’s character, whether it’s a traditional Victorian terrace in West London or a contemporary new-build in Ascot.

Reynaers Hi-Finity: The Ultra-Slim Architectural Statement

For the ultimate “glass wall” aesthetic, the Reynaers Hi-Finity system is unmatched. This is the system of choice for architects and property developers looking to achieve a truly minimalist look.

A high-end luxury home featuring Reynaers Hi-Finity ultra-slim sliding glass doors with near-frameless appearance.

Minimalist Design, Maximum Impact

The Hi-Finity system is designed so that the outer frame can be entirely concealed behind the building’s brickwork or render. This leaves only a 35mm interlock (the vertical line where the doors meet) visible.

Reynaers vs. Cortizo

Both brands are popular for contemporary projects, but they cater to different needs. Reynaers is often seen as the more robust, “prestige” choice with better thermal metrics, while Cortizo offers exceptional slim sightlines at a more accessible price point. Is aluminium better than uPVC?

For large openings and modern designs, aluminium is superior due to its strength-to-weight ratio, allowing for slimmer frames and larger panes of glass. However, for certain traditional styles, our uPVC windows remain a highly efficient and cost-effective alternative.
